What are the Pillars of Health?
The Pillars of Health encompass four fundamental areas of life:
-
Psychology: This pillar represents the mental and emotional aspects of health. It includes understanding thought patterns, managing stress, building mental resilience, and working through emotional challenges. Strengthening your psychological health helps you manage anxiety, depression, and emotional distress, empowering you to face life’s challenges with greater clarity and control.
-
Physiology: Physiology refers to the biological processes that keep your body functioning optimally. This includes sleep, nutrition, exercise, and how you manage physical stress. The body and mind are deeply connected, and your physiological health directly impacts your ability to focus, manage stress, and maintain energy throughout the day.
-
Physical Health: Your physical health involves the overall state of your body, including movement, fitness, and recovery. This pillar ensures that your body is resilient, capable of handling both the demands of life and the energy required to work through change. A strong body supports a strong mind, giving you the stamina to pursue your goals.
-
Environment and Relationships: This pillar covers the external factors in your life, including your relationships, work environment, home life, and social surroundings. Your environment has a profound influence on your well-being. Healthy relationships and supportive surroundings create a nurturing space for change, while toxic environments can drag you down into lower levels of the Tower Block.
How These Pillars Work Together
To create lasting change, each of these pillars must be attended to. If one pillar is weak, it can destabilise the others and affect your overall ability to make progress. For example, neglecting your physiological health—perhaps by not getting enough sleep or failing to manage physical stress—can make it harder to focus on psychological health, leading to poor concentration, irritability, and decreased motivation.
When all the pillars are strong, they work together to provide the foundation you need to move forward. Here’s how we strengthen each pillar in the Mind Works approach:
- Psychology: We focus on developing mental strength, building resilience, and addressing negative thought patterns that contribute to anxiety, depression, and burnout.
- Physiology: We help you optimise sleep, nutrition, and stress management to support brain function and emotional regulation.
- Physical Health: We incorporate practical advice on movement and fitness to build physical resilience, improving your overall energy and stamina.
- Environment and Relationships: We guide you in creating positive environments, improving relationships, and setting healthy boundaries to foster personal growth.
Why the Pillars of Health Matter
If any one of these pillars is neglected, it can limit your ability to achieve your goals. For example, if your psychological health is weak, you may struggle with negative self-talk and limiting beliefs, preventing you from making progress. Likewise, if your environment is unsupportive, it can pull you down into stress and distraction.
Strengthening each pillar ensures that you’re supported on all fronts—mentally, physically, and emotionally. This balance is key to building long-term resilience, overcoming challenges, and making the changes you need to live a healthier, more fulfilling life.
